Southwest Chicken Salad Recipe
Greens with baked breaded chicken, corn, black beans, tortilla strips, tomatoes, Cheddar Jack cheese, and chipotle ranch.

Method
Salad Base
Place 6 cups mixed salad greens in a large salad bowl or divide between two serving plates.
Scatter 1 cup halved cherry tomatoes evenly over the greens.
Add 3 quarter-cups (3/4 cup total) thawed corn and 1 cup rinsed, drained black beans across the salad.
Sprinkle 3 quarter-cups (3/4 cup) shredded Cheddar-Jack cheese evenly over the top.
Just before serving, add 1 cup tortilla strips to preserve crispness.
Baked Breaded Chicken
Prepare chicken
Preheat oven to 425°F (220°C). If breasts are large, slice each horizontally to make 4 thinner cutlets about 1/2-inch thick for quick, even cooking.
Place 3 tablespoons buttermilk in a shallow dish and season with 1/4 tsp salt and a pinch of pepper. Add chicken, turn to coat, and let sit 10 minutes (or up to 30 minutes in refrigerator).
Make breading
In a separate shallow bowl combine 3/4 cup panko breadcrumbs, 2 tablespoons finely crushed tortilla chips or cornmeal (if using), 1 teaspoon smoked paprika, 1 teaspoon ground cumin, 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der, 1/2 teaspoon black pepper, and remaining 1/2 teaspoon salt. Place 1 tablespoon all-purpose flour in a third shallow dish.
Remove chicken from buttermilk, shake off excess, lightly dredge in the flour, dip back in buttermilk quickly, then press into the panko mixture to coat both sides, pressing firmly so crumbs adhere.
Line a baking sheet with parchment and spray with cooking oil. Place breaded cutlets on the sheet. Lightly spray tops with cooking oil spray or brush with 1 tablespoon olive oil.
Bake on middle rack for 12–16 minutes, flipping once halfway, until the breading is golden and an instant-read thermometer inserted into thickest part reads 165°F (74°C). For larger pieces, bake 18–22 minutes. Remove from oven and let rest 5 minutes, then slice into 1/2-inch strips.
Chipotle Ranch Dressing
In a small bowl whisk together 1/4 cup mayonnaise and 1/4 cup sour cream (or Greek yogurt) until smooth.
Add 2 tablespoons buttermilk to reach desired pourable consistency.
Stir in 1 teaspoon adobo sauce and 1/2 teaspoon finely chopped chipotle pepper (if using) for more heat, 1 tablespoon lime juice, 1 tablespoon finely chopped cilantro, 1/2 teaspoon minced garlic, 1/4 teaspoon salt, and 1/4 teaspoon black pepper. Taste and adjust salt, lime, or adobo for desired smoky heat.
Refrigerate for at least 10 minutes to let flavors meld. If too thick, thin with additional teaspoon increments of buttermilk.
Assembly & Serve
Arrange the prepared salad base (greens, tomatoes, corn, black beans, cheese) on serving plates or in a large bowl.
Top each salad with sliced baked breaded chicken strips, dividing evenly (about 2 chicken cutlets total per 4 servings or both breasts here for 2–3 hearty servings).
Drizzle 2–3 tablespoons chipotle ranch over each salad or serve on the side for guests to add to taste.
Finish with tortilla strips for crunch and optional cilantro leaves and a lime wedge. Serve immediately so tortilla strips remain crisp.
